Fixed help handbook documentation for Internet & Network -> Network Settings. This relates to bug 1850.

remotes/gitea/gg-tdeadmin-kcron
Michele Calgaro 10 years ago
parent f4b45f46b8
commit 6f5d62f8e1

@ -224,7 +224,7 @@ format="PNG"/>
</screenshot> </screenshot>
<para>Once in <quote>administrator mode</quote> all the modules <para>Once in <quote>administrator mode</quote> all the modules
functionality is enable. Functionality is organized into three tabs:</para> functionality is enable. Functionality is organized into four tabs:</para>
<itemizedlist> <itemizedlist>
<listitem> <listitem>
@ -242,6 +242,11 @@ functionality is enable. Functionality is organized into three tabs:</para>
<xref linkend="dns"/> <xref linkend="dns"/>
</para> </para>
</listitem> </listitem>
<listitem>
<para>
<xref linkend="profile"/>
</para>
</listitem>
</itemizedlist> </itemizedlist>
<sect1 id="network-interfaces"> <sect1 id="network-interfaces">
@ -682,6 +687,12 @@ button.</para>
</procedure> </procedure>
</sect2> </sect2>
</sect1> </sect1>
<sect1 id="profile">
<title>Managing Network Profiles</title>
<para>We apologize. This section has not been written yet.</para>
</sect1>
</chapter> </chapter>
<chapter id="applying-changes"> <chapter id="applying-changes">

@ -1187,21 +1187,19 @@ void KNetworkConf::updateProfileSlot()
} }
} }
TQString KNetworkConf::handbookSection() const TQString KNetworkConf::handbookDocPath() const
{ {
// FIXME
// No context-sensitive help documentation currently exists for this module!
// This module is somewhat unique in having comprehensive usage documentation available, but this
// documentation is not organized by tab and is split up across multiple docbooks.
// A GUI-centric brief help docbook should be added with links back to the main Network Configuration help.
int index = tabWidget->currentPageIndex(); int index = tabWidget->currentPageIndex();
if (index == 0) { if (index == 0)
//return ""; return "knetworkconf/using-the-module.html#network-interfaces";
else if (index == 1)
return "knetworkconf/route.html";
else if (index == 2)
return "knetworkconf/dns.html";
else if (index == 3)
return "knetworkconf/profile.html";
else
return TQString::null; return TQString::null;
}
else {
return TQString::null;
}
} }
#include "knetworkconf.moc" #include "knetworkconf.moc"

@ -98,7 +98,7 @@ class KNetworkConf : public KNetworkConfDlg, virtual public KNetworkConfIface
void loadDNSInfo(); void loadDNSInfo();
void loadNetworkProfiles(); void loadNetworkProfiles();
TQString handbookSection() const; TQString handbookDocPath() const;
private: // Private attributes private: // Private attributes
/** */ /** */

@ -113,9 +113,9 @@ TQString KNetworkConfModule::quickHelp() const
return i18n("%1Network configuration%2This module allows you to configure your TCP/IP settings.%3").arg("<h1>").arg("</h1><p>").arg("</p>"); return i18n("%1Network configuration%2This module allows you to configure your TCP/IP settings.%3").arg("<h1>").arg("</h1><p>").arg("</p>");
} }
TQString KNetworkConfModule::handbookSection() const TQString KNetworkConfModule::handbookDocPath() const
{ {
return conf->handbookSection(); return conf->handbookDocPath();
} }
//#include "knetworkconfmodule.moc" //#include "knetworkconfmodule.moc"

@ -40,7 +40,7 @@ public:
TDEAboutData* aboutData() const; TDEAboutData* aboutData() const;
TQString quickHelp() const; TQString quickHelp() const;
virtual TQString handbookSection() const; virtual TQString handbookDocPath() const;
private slots: private slots:
void configChanged(bool); void configChanged(bool);

Loading…
Cancel
Save